What a water meter job actually involves
The meter is the measuring point between the water main and your property, but the job around it is bigger than the box on the front boundary. A proper install sets up the whole run so it lasts.
A typical installation includes:
- Assessing the connection point and the best position for the meter
- Installing or renewing the service line from the main to your property
- Mounting the assembly level, secure and readable
- Fitting an isolation tap so you can shut water off without the utility
- Pressure-testing the whole run before it goes into service
Everything on the homeowner's side of the meter is your responsibility, so it pays to have the work done by plumbers who know what a sound install looks like. The plumbing hub covers the wider supply-side work we do.

Two ends of town, two meter jobs
The meter work here splits along a clear line between the old village and the estates, and it pays to know which one you live in.
Estate streets and shifting clay
Newer releases came with meter assemblies already in the ground. Reactive clay under the flat lots shifts between wet and dry spells, so connections set tight at handover can seep years later.
Pressure drops that point at the service
When the whole house runs weak and every fixture checks fine, the meter or the service feeding it is the prime suspect. We test before we quote, so you fix the right thing.
Galvanised services at the village end
Main Road cottages carry services patched across generations, some running through ageing galvanised pipe. Bolting a new assembly onto tired pipework just moves the weak point, so we check the whole run.
Extensions, pools and a bigger draw
Extra bathrooms, pool tie-ins or a growing household all change how much water a property draws. We review the existing service and size the meter work for how the place is used.

Water meter FAQs from the front yard
Who owns the water meter on my property?
Hunter Water owns the meter itself. Everything past it, including the service line and fittings on your property, is the homeowner's to maintain, and that is the side of the job we handle.
How long does a water meter installation take?
Most standard installs are a half-day once approvals and the connection point are sorted. If the service run needs work first, that gets flagged in the quote so there are no surprises.
Do I need approval for a new water meter?
Connection to the water main sits with the utility, and some jobs need their sign-off before a spanner turns. We sort the practical side and explain exactly what applies to your property.
My meter sits in reactive clay. Is that a problem?
It can be. The ground shifts with moisture and stresses meter connections over time, so new meter work gets set and supported with that movement planned for from the start.
Can you move or replace an existing water meter?
Yes. Relocations, replacements and service upgrades are all regular work. The quote covers what is involved, and any approvals needed get sorted before anybody touches a pipe on your place.
